Wooden utility

Wooden utility refers to functional items made from wood that serve various purposes, ranging from storage solutions to kitchen tools. These products are valued for their durability and natural aesthetic.

Here are some key benefits of choosing wooden utility products:
  • Durability: Wooden items are known for their strength and longevity, making them a wise investment.
  • Eco-Friendly: Sourced from renewable resources, wooden products are a sustainable choice for environmentally-conscious shoppers.
  • Versatile Designs: Available in various styles, wooden utility products can complement any decor.
  • Easy Maintenance: Most wooden items require minimal care, making them user-friendly.
